ALEXA AND GOOGLE HOME RECORD WHAT YOU SAY. BUT WHAT HAPPENS TO THAT DATA?

https://www.wired.com/2016/12/alexa-and-google-record-your-voice/

I am okay if someone understands what Alexa and Google Home use your voice data and decides to use the products anyway.  It does provide lots of convinience and is a cool assistant.  However, Most people are clueless how it works and it's irresponsible to give up your privacy and those who visit your home by having bits of conversations throughout the day and night to become a permanent record on amazon and google servers.
